§ 01

Permit authority

Inspections Division

Street address
1400 Schertz Parkway, Building 1, Schertz, TX 78154
Coverage
All properties within the incorporated City of Schertz (spans Bexar, Guadalupe, and Comal Counties).
Online portal
CityView Development Portal
CityView
§ 02

When a permit is required

Permit triggers and exempt work for Schertz

Building permits required before constructing, enlarging, altering, repairing, moving, demolishing, changing occupancy, or performing regulated trade work within City of Schertz.

§ 03

Application process

Application → plan check → issuance → inspection → final

  1. 01
    Submit application through CityView portal for construction, enlargement, alteration, repair, moving, demolition, occupancy change, or trade work
  2. 02
    City reviews application
  3. 03
    Obtain permit before starting work
  4. 04
    Schedule and request inspections through portal
